✅5 Ways to use Question of the Day in the Classroom
- Morning work - students write their responses as soon as they get into the room
- Morning meeting slides- students share their responses out loud during morning meeting
- Centers - Students can answer the question in the Google Form during Centers or independent work time.
- Journaling - Set aside a "writing prompt" time during your writing block
- Transitioning - have the students share their responses during transitions (when lining up, when waiting for the bell to ring, etc.)
